Lovable Tutorials:
How to Develop Financial Planning Apps with Lovable.io
FlutterFlow Tutorials: The Ultimate Guide to No-Code App Development
A complete guide to develop financial planning apps using Lovable.io. Learn key features, security, monetization, and marketing strategies for your fintech app.
Claim Free No-Code Session
Book a FREE Call with No-Code Expert
Launching a startup or want to scale? At InceptMVP, we build powerful mobile & web apps using FlutterFlow tailored to your goals & scalability. Let’s turn your idea into a working product with an expert no-code development team.
Book Your Free Expert Call

How to Develop Financial Planning Apps with Lovable.io

In an era of digital transformation, managing personal finances has moved from paper ledgers to powerful applications on our smartphones. Financial planning apps are no longer a niche product; they are an essential tool for millions seeking financial wellness. With the global fintech market projected to reach over $320 billion by 2026, the opportunity to create an impactful and profitable financial app has never been greater. This comprehensive guide will walk you through how to develop financial planning apps with a modern platform like Lovable.io, covering everything from initial strategy to post-launch success.

The Booming Market for Financial Planning Apps: Why Now is the Time

The demand for user-friendly financial tools is skyrocketing. According to a recent industry report, finance app usage surged by over 70% in the last few years, with users spending more time than ever managing their money digitally. This growth is driven by several factors: a desire for greater financial control, the rise of the gig economy with its variable income streams, and a younger, tech-savvy generation that expects seamless digital experiences. Launching a well-designed financial planning app now allows you to tap into a rapidly expanding market of users actively looking for solutions to their financial challenges.

What is Lovable.io? A Deep Dive into a Modern App Development Platform

Building a fintech app from scratch can be a complex, costly, and time-consuming endeavor. This is where a platform like Lovable.io becomes a strategic advantage. Lovable.io is a low-code application development platform specifically designed to accelerate the creation of robust, secure, and scalable applications. For financial planning apps, it offers several key benefits:

  • Rapid Prototyping: Use a drag-and-drop interface and pre-built templates to create functional prototypes in days, not months. This allows for quick iteration based on user feedback.
  • Pre-built Financial Modules: Leverage a library of components for budgeting, expense tracking, goal setting, and investment visualization, significantly reducing development time.
  • Bank-Grade Security: Lovable.io provides a secure backend infrastructure with built-in data encryption and compliance frameworks, addressing one of the biggest hurdles in fintech development.
  • Seamless API Integration: An integrated API hub makes connecting to third-party services like Plaid for bank account aggregation or Stripe for payments incredibly straightforward.

Phase 1: Strategizing and Defining Your Fintech App

Before writing a single line of code, a successful app begins with a rock-solid strategy. Rushing this phase is a common mistake that can lead to building a product nobody wants.

Identifying Your Niche and Target Audience

The financial app market is crowded. To stand out, you need to solve a specific problem for a specific group of people. Instead of building a generic "budgeting app," consider a niche. For example:

  • An app for couples to manage shared expenses and savings goals.
  • A tool for freelance workers to track irregular income and set aside money for taxes.
  • A financial literacy app for college students learning to manage their first credit card and student loans.

Conducting market research, surveys, and interviews with your potential users will provide invaluable insights into their pain points and needs.

Competitive Analysis: Learning from the Leaders

Analyze existing successful apps like Mint, YNAB (You Need A Budget), and Acorns. Don't just copy them; understand their strengths and weaknesses. Perhaps Mint is great at data aggregation but its budgeting features are too rigid. Maybe YNAB's methodology is powerful but has a steep learning curve. Identifying these gaps in the market will help you define your unique value proposition.

Defining Your Core Feature Set: Must-Haves vs. Nice-to-Haves

Based on your research, create a prioritized list of features. For your Minimum Viable Product (MVP), focus on the absolute must-haves that solve the core problem for your target audience.

  1. Must-Have Features: Secure user authentication, bank account linking (via an API like Plaid), automated expense categorization, simple budgeting tools, and visual spending reports.
  2. Nice-to-Have Features: Bill payment reminders, credit score monitoring, investment tracking, debt payoff calculators, and personalized financial insights powered by AI.

Phase 2: The Core Development Process with Lovable.io

With a clear strategy, you can move into the development phase. Using Lovable.io streamlines this process significantly.

Step 1: Setting Up Your Project and Prototyping

Start by setting up a new project in the Lovable.io dashboard. Use the platform's visual builder to drag and drop UI elements and assemble your app's core screens: the onboarding flow, main dashboard, transaction list, and budget creation page. Link these screens together to create an interactive prototype that you can test on real devices.

Step 2: Designing an Intuitive User Interface (UI) and Experience (UX)

For a financial app, trust is paramount, and a clean, professional UI/UX is key to building that trust. Focus on clarity and simplicity. Data should be presented in easily digestible formats like charts and graphs. The user journey, from signing up to linking a bank account, should be frictionless and intuitive. Lovable.io’s design system tools can help you maintain a consistent and polished look and feel throughout the app.

Step 3: Backend Development and API Integration

This is where your app gets its power. The backend must securely handle user data, process transactions, and communicate with external services. Using Lovable.io’s secure backend-as-a-service (BaaS), you can configure your database and business logic. The most critical step here is integrating with a financial data aggregator API like Plaid or Finicity, which allows your users to securely connect their bank accounts to your app. Lovable.io's Integration Hub simplifies this by providing pre-configured connectors, saving you hundreds of hours of complex development.

Step 4: Implementing Gamification to Boost Engagement

Keeping users engaged is crucial for long-term success. Gamification can turn the chore of managing finances into a rewarding experience. Consider adding features like:

  • Badges or achievements for meeting savings goals.
  • Progress bars to visualize progress towards paying off a debt.
  • Saving streaks to encourage consistent positive financial habits.

Security and Compliance: The Non-Negotiables of Fintech App Development

You cannot overstate the importance of security in a financial app. A single breach can destroy user trust and your brand's reputation. This is an area where you must invest heavily.

Data Encryption and Secure Storage

All user data, whether it's stored on the device or in the cloud, must be encrypted. Lovable.io helps by enforcing AES-256 bit encryption for data at rest and TLS encryption for data in transit. Ensure you also implement secure authentication measures like multi-factor authentication (MFA) and biometric login (Face ID, fingerprint).

Regulatory Compliance

The fintech space is heavily regulated. Depending on your target market, you may need to comply with regulations like the General Data Protection Regulation (GDPR) in Europe or the California Consumer Privacy Act (CCPA) in the US. It is highly recommended to consult with a legal expert specializing in fintech to ensure your app meets all regulatory requirements.

Monetization Strategies for Your Financial Planning App

While your primary goal might be to help users, your app also needs a sustainable business model. There are several proven monetization strategies for financial apps:

  • Freemium Model: Offer a core set of features for free to attract a large user base. More advanced features, such as detailed analytics, personalized financial plans, or investment tracking, are locked behind a premium subscription.
  • Subscription Tiers: Offer different monthly or annual subscription plans. For example, a basic plan for individuals and a premium or family plan that allows for multiple users and shared accounts.
  • Affiliate Partnerships: Partner with other financial companies and earn a referral fee. For instance, if your app helps users identify areas to save money, you could recommend a high-yield savings account or a lower-interest credit card and earn a commission when a user signs up. Always be transparent with your users about these partnerships.

Phase 3: Testing, Launch, and Post-Launch Marketing

Your work isn't done once the app is built. A strategic launch and ongoing marketing are essential for growth.

Comprehensive Testing: From Alpha to Beta

Before launching to the public, your app must undergo rigorous testing. Alpha testing involves your internal team trying to break the app and find bugs. Beta testing involves releasing the app to a small group of external users from your target audience. Their feedback is invaluable for refining the user experience and catching issues you may have missed.

Crafting a Go-to-Market Strategy

Your launch plan should be multi-faceted. Start with App Store Optimization (ASO) by using relevant keywords and compelling screenshots to improve your app's visibility in the Apple App Store and Google Play Store. Develop a content marketing strategy by writing blog posts about financial literacy to attract organic traffic. Use targeted social media ads and consider partnering with personal finance influencers to review your app.

Gathering User Feedback and Iterating

Launch day is just the beginning of your journey. Actively listen to your users. Monitor app reviews, set up a simple way for users to submit feedback within the app, and analyze usage data to understand how people are interacting with your features. Use this information to guide your future development roadmap and continuously improve the product.

Conclusion: Build the Future of Personal Finance with Lovable.io

Developing a financial planning app is a challenging yet incredibly rewarding venture. By identifying a clear niche, focusing on a user-centric design, prioritizing security, and choosing a powerful development platform like Lovable.io, you can overcome the common hurdles and build a product that genuinely empowers people to take control of their financial lives. The market is ready for innovative solutions that make financial management simpler, smarter, and more accessible. Are you ready to build the next generation of financial tools? Start your project on Lovable.io today and help shape the future of personal finance.

Heading 1

Heading 2

Heading 3

Heading 4

Heading 5
Heading 6

Lorem ipsum dolor sit amet, consectetur adipiscing elit, sed do eiusmod tempor incididunt ut labore et dolore magna aliqua. Ut enim ad minim veniam, quis nostrud exercitation ullamco laboris nisi ut aliquip ex ea commodo consequat. Duis aute irure dolor in reprehenderit in voluptate velit esse cillum dolore eu fugiat nulla pariatur.

Block quote

Ordered list

  1. Item 1
  2. Item 2
  3. Item 3

Unordered list

  • Item A
  • Item B
  • Item C

Text link

Bold text

Emphasis

Superscript

Subscript

Explore More

/Lovable-Tutorials

Building HR & Recruitment Platforms with Lovable.io
Supercharge your hiring with Lovable.io's HR & recruitment platform. Learn to streamline workflows, enhance candidate experience, and make data-driven decisions.
Read More

/Lovable-Tutorials

How Lovable.io Works with n8n for Automation
Unlock next-level productivity by mastering Lovable.io n8n automation for employee engagement and streamlined workflows.
Read More

/Lovable-Tutorials

Avoiding Common Automation Pitfalls with Lovable.io
Unlock your business's true potential by learning to avoid the 7 critical automation pitfalls that sabotage efficiency. Master your strategy with Lovable.io.
Read More

Contact Us

Ready to start your app design project? Let’s bring your ideas to life!


Contact Us